Aeration services involve the process of perforating the soil with small holes to allow air, water, and nutrients to penetrate deeper into the grassroots. This practice helps alleviate soil compaction, which can hinder healthy root growth and reduce the overall vitality of lawns and landscapes. By creating channels within the soil, aeration promotes better drainage and encourages the development of a stronger, more resilient turf. Many property owners opt for aeration to maintain lush, healthy lawns and to prepare their landscapes for seasonal changes or overseeding projects.
One of the primary issues aeration addresses is soil compaction, which can occur over time due to foot traffic, heavy equipment, or natural settling. Compact soil restricts the movement of air and water to the roots, leading to weak growth, patchy areas, and increased susceptibility to pests and disease. Aeration helps relieve this pressure, fostering a healthier environment for grass and plants. Additionally, it can improve nutrient uptake, resulting in more vigorous growth and a more uniform appearance across the property.

Professionals offering aeration services use specialized equipment to efficiently perforate the soil with minimal disruption. The service can be performed using core aerators that remove small plugs of soil or spike aerators that create holes without removing material. The choice of equipment depends on soil type, property size, and specific landscape needs. Basic Aeration Service - The cost typically ranges from $75 to $150 per session for small to medium lawns. Larger areas may cost between $200 and $400, depending on size and soil condition.
Deep Soil Aeration - Prices usually fall between $150 and $300 for standard residential properties. Additional charges may apply for extensive or heavily compacted land.
Core Aeration Equipment Rental - Renting aeration equipment can cost around $50 to $100 per day. This option is suitable for DIY projects or larger properties requiring multiple sessions.
Commercial Aeration Services - Commercial property aeration services generally range from $500 to $2,000, depending on the size and complexity of the area needing treatment.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is lawn aeration? Lawn aeration involves creating small holes in the soil to improve air, water, and nutrient penetration, promoting healthier grass growth.
Why should I consider aeration services? Aeration can help alleviate soil compaction, reduce thatch buildup, and enhance overall lawn health and appearance.
How often should a lawn be aerated? The frequency of aeration depends on soil condition and lawn usage, but typically, it is recommended once or twice per year.
What types of aeration methods are available? Common methods include core aeration, which removes plugs of soil, and spike aeration, which pokes holes into the ground.
